You’ll be responsible for developing new innovative dashboards to control and forecast the P&L per category and per channel/country.

Key tasks are differentiated into Reporting, Analysis and Consulting with increasing degree of complexity and know-how:

1. Reporting requires the development of a new set of tools to steer the business and to control trade spend budgets and specific P&L reporting and forecasting.

2. Analysis requires weekly monitoring of running month‘s turnover forecast, monthly analysis of sales and profitability, net price tracking per customer and ad hoc analyses.

3. Consulting requires support to the Sales Director in top-down sales, profitability and trade spend target setting per account.
